Why this ERP decision is different for distribution businesses
Distribution companies rarely evaluate ERP in a simple accounting-software context. The decision usually sits at the intersection of inventory accuracy, warehouse execution, procurement control, transportation coordination, customer service responsiveness, and margin protection. For businesses with complex supply chains, the ERP platform must support multi-location inventory, demand variability, supplier lead-time risk, landed cost visibility, pricing complexity, and increasingly, omnichannel fulfillment.
That is why NetSuite, Microsoft Dynamics, and SAP are often shortlisted together even though they are not identical products or implementation motions. NetSuite is commonly evaluated for cloud standardization and faster deployment. Microsoft Dynamics is often considered when organizations want ERP flexibility plus strong Microsoft ecosystem alignment. SAP typically enters the discussion when supply chain depth, process rigor, and global operational complexity are central requirements.
The right choice depends less on brand preference and more on operating model fit. A distributor with moderate complexity and limited IT capacity may prioritize speed and standardization. A multi-entity distributor with specialized workflows may value extensibility and ecosystem breadth. A global enterprise with advanced planning, compliance, and manufacturing-adjacent distribution requirements may need deeper process coverage even if implementation is more demanding.

Core distribution requirements that should drive the comparison
Before comparing features, leadership teams should define the operational problems the ERP must solve. In distribution, software selection often fails when the project is framed too broadly around digital transformation and not specifically enough around execution bottlenecks. The most useful evaluation criteria usually include inventory positioning, order promising, warehouse throughput, procurement responsiveness, rebate and pricing controls, returns handling, and visibility across entities and channels.
- Multi-warehouse inventory accuracy and transfer management
- Demand planning and replenishment support
- Procure-to-pay controls across domestic and global suppliers
- Order orchestration across channels, regions, and customer classes
- Landed cost, margin, rebate, and pricing management
- Warehouse management depth, including directed picking and cycle counting
- EDI, carrier, marketplace, and 3PL integration requirements
- Financial consolidation across entities, currencies, and tax jurisdictions
- Role-based analytics for operations, finance, procurement, and sales
Once these requirements are prioritized, the comparison becomes more practical. The question is not which ERP has the longest feature list. The question is which platform can support the target operating model with acceptable implementation risk, total cost, and long-term maintainability.
Pricing comparison: license cost is only part of the decision
ERP pricing in this segment is rarely transparent because final cost depends on user counts, entities, modules, transaction volume, support tiers, implementation scope, and partner services. For distribution companies, the more important budgeting exercise is total program cost over three to five years, including software, implementation, integrations, data migration, testing, training, and post-go-live optimization.
| Platform | Typical pricing model | Relative software cost | Implementation cost profile | Cost watchouts |
|---|---|---|---|---|
| NetSuite | Subscription-based with base platform, modules, users, and contract terms | Moderate to high for mid-market buyers | Moderate, but can rise with SuiteScript customization, WMS add-ons, and multi-entity complexity | Module expansion, partner services, sandbox needs, and integration tooling can materially increase TCO |
| Microsoft Dynamics 365 | Per-user and module-based licensing across ERP and related Microsoft products | Moderate to high depending on app mix | Moderate to high because architecture often spans ERP, Power Platform, ISVs, and Azure services | Costs can expand through custom apps, data platform usage, ISV subscriptions, and support for hybrid environments |
| SAP | Enterprise licensing or subscription structures varying by product family, users, and scope | High in most enterprise scenarios | High to very high due to process design, integration, migration, and governance requirements | Program management, specialist consulting, global rollout support, and change management often exceed initial software assumptions |
NetSuite often appears financially attractive when a distributor can adopt a relatively standardized cloud model and avoid extensive bolt-ons. Microsoft Dynamics can be cost-effective when an organization already uses Microsoft technologies and can rationalize adjacent tools, but costs rise if the solution becomes heavily customized or fragmented across multiple applications. SAP usually requires the largest budget, but in some large enterprises the higher cost is justified by process depth, governance, and global scale requirements.
Implementation complexity: where projects succeed or stall
Implementation complexity in distribution ERP is driven by process variance, data quality, warehouse design, integration count, and executive willingness to standardize. Complex supply chains magnify these issues because inventory, purchasing, and fulfillment processes are tightly connected. A weak design decision in one area often creates downstream disruption in customer service, finance, and planning.
NetSuite implementation complexity
NetSuite implementations are often more manageable when the business accepts standard workflows for order management, purchasing, inventory, and financials. This can reduce deployment time compared with more heavily engineered enterprise programs. However, complexity rises quickly when distributors require advanced warehouse execution, highly specialized pricing logic, extensive EDI mapping, or custom workflows across multiple business units.
Microsoft Dynamics implementation complexity
Dynamics projects vary more than NetSuite projects because the platform is frequently part of a broader Microsoft architecture. That flexibility is valuable, but it also means implementation quality depends on design discipline. Distributors must decide what belongs in ERP versus Power Platform, external WMS, CRM, analytics, or custom services. Strong solution architecture is essential to avoid a fragmented operating environment.
SAP implementation complexity
SAP implementations are usually the most demanding because they are often selected for organizations with the most complex requirements. The platform can support rigorous process models, but that depth requires stronger governance, more detailed blueprinting, and more substantial testing. For distributors with global entities, regulated products, or manufacturing-distribution overlap, SAP may fit strategically, but the implementation burden should not be underestimated.

Scalability analysis for complex supply chains
Scalability should be evaluated in operational terms, not just user counts. Distribution businesses need to know whether the ERP can support more warehouses, more SKUs, more entities, more channels, more transaction volume, and more planning complexity without forcing a major redesign.
NetSuite generally scales well for growing distributors that need multi-entity financial control, centralized visibility, and cloud accessibility. It is often a strong fit for organizations moving from fragmented systems into a unified platform. The main question is whether future operational complexity will remain within NetSuite's native strengths or require a growing stack of specialized applications.
Microsoft Dynamics scales effectively when the organization wants modular growth and has the IT maturity to manage platform architecture. It can support expansion across analytics, automation, CRM, field operations, and custom workflows. For distributors with evolving business models, this flexibility can be valuable. The tradeoff is that scalability may depend on maintaining architectural discipline over time.
SAP is often the strongest candidate when scalability means global process control, advanced supply chain coordination, and enterprise-grade governance across large operational footprints. It is particularly relevant where distribution is tightly linked to manufacturing, international compliance, or sophisticated planning environments. The tradeoff is that the organization must be prepared for a more formal operating model.
Integration comparison: ERP rarely works alone in distribution
Most distribution ERP environments depend on integrations with EDI providers, carrier systems, marketplaces, 3PLs, WMS platforms, BI tools, tax engines, and supplier portals. Integration quality is often more important than isolated feature comparisons because operational continuity depends on reliable data movement across the ecosystem.
| Integration area | NetSuite | Microsoft Dynamics 365 | SAP |
|---|---|---|---|
| EDI and trading partner connectivity | Common through partners and middleware | Strong through ecosystem and Azure-based integration patterns | Strong, especially in enterprise integration landscapes |
| Warehouse and 3PL connectivity | Good, but often partner-led for advanced scenarios | Good, with flexibility for external WMS and custom orchestration | Strong for complex enterprise supply chain environments |
| Analytics and reporting integration | Native reporting plus external BI options | Very strong with Power BI and Microsoft data stack | Strong with enterprise analytics tooling |
| CRM and customer workflow alignment | Available, though not always the primary reason for selection | Strong if using broader Dynamics ecosystem | Depends on broader SAP landscape and design choices |
| API and extensibility posture | Solid cloud integration options | Very strong for Microsoft-centric environments | Strong but often more governed and enterprise-structured |
For many distributors, Microsoft Dynamics has an advantage when the enterprise already relies on Azure, Microsoft 365, Power BI, and Power Platform. NetSuite can be effective when the goal is to simplify the application landscape rather than engineer a broad platform strategy. SAP is often strongest when the company already operates in a large enterprise integration environment and needs robust governance across many systems.
Customization analysis: flexibility versus maintainability
Customization should be treated as a strategic decision, not a convenience. In distribution ERP, custom logic often appears justified because pricing, fulfillment, rebates, and customer-specific workflows can be highly nuanced. But every customization adds testing, upgrade, and support overhead.
NetSuite supports customization and workflow automation, but it tends to deliver the best long-term value when companies keep custom development targeted and use configuration where possible. Microsoft Dynamics offers substantial flexibility, which is useful for distributors with differentiated processes, but this same flexibility can create technical debt if governance is weak. SAP can support highly complex enterprise requirements, yet customization should be approached carefully because implementation and lifecycle costs can increase significantly.
- Choose NetSuite when process simplification is a realistic objective
- Choose Dynamics when extensibility is important and architecture governance is strong
- Choose SAP when process complexity is structurally unavoidable and enterprise governance can support it

Migration considerations: the hidden risk in ERP replacement
Migration risk is often underestimated in distribution ERP programs. Legacy item masters, customer pricing records, supplier data, open orders, inventory balances, unit-of-measure logic, and historical transactions are usually inconsistent across systems. If data governance is weak, even a well-chosen ERP can struggle after go-live.
- Rationalize item, customer, vendor, and location masters before migration
- Clean pricing, rebate, and contract data early in the project
- Map warehouse processes in detail, including exceptions and returns
- Decide what historical data must be converted versus archived
- Test integrations with realistic transaction volumes and edge cases
- Run conference room pilots using actual distribution scenarios, not generic demos
NetSuite migrations are often more straightforward when companies are consolidating from smaller systems and can simplify processes. Dynamics migrations require careful architecture planning because data may flow across multiple Microsoft and third-party services. SAP migrations usually demand the most rigorous data governance, especially in global or highly regulated environments.

Executive decision guidance: how to choose based on operating reality
Executives should avoid selecting ERP based solely on feature checklists or vendor reputation. The better approach is to align the platform with the company's future-state operating model, internal change capacity, and tolerance for implementation complexity.
- Choose NetSuite if the business wants a unified cloud ERP, can standardize most core distribution processes, and values faster implementation over extensive architectural flexibility
- Choose Microsoft Dynamics if the business wants ERP as part of a broader Microsoft-centric platform strategy and has the governance maturity to manage integrations, extensions, and modular growth
- Choose SAP if the business operates at large scale, faces structurally complex supply chain requirements, or needs enterprise-grade process depth and global governance despite a heavier implementation program
In practical terms, NetSuite is often the cleaner choice for standardization, Dynamics is often the more flexible choice for composable enterprise architecture, and SAP is often the deeper choice for large-scale complexity. None is universally best. The right decision depends on whether your distribution organization is primarily optimizing for speed, flexibility, or enterprise process depth.
For most buyers, the final decision should come after scenario-based workshops covering replenishment, backorders, warehouse exceptions, pricing overrides, intercompany flows, and month-end close. Those sessions reveal more than scripted demos because they expose where each platform fits naturally and where workarounds or additional tools may be required.
